Usual Installment Errors to Prevent





When installing your lawn sprinkler, ignoring essential information can lead to pricey blunders that impact its effectiveness. One typical error is inappropriate spacing in between lawn sprinkler heads. If they're too far apart, some areas may dry, while overlapping coverage can lead to water waste.


Another blunder is overlooking to account for your dirt kind. Different soils soak up water at differing rates, so readjust your system appropriately. In addition, failing to look for below ground energies prior to excavating can trigger significant damage and safety and security risks.


Do not fail to remember regarding the format of your backyard. Setting up heads too near fencings or walls can block water flow and hinder coverage. Lastly, validate you have the appropriate stress settings. Too expensive stress can damage your system, while also reduced can leave your plants dehydrated. By avoiding these typical challenges, you'll set your automatic sprinkler up for success.

Repairing Typical Lawn Sprinkler Issues



Have you ever saw dry spots in your lawn in spite of your automatic sprinkler running? This could signify a few common problems. Initially, look for clogged spray heads or nozzles. Dust and debris can obstruct water flow, so tidy them out as needed. Next off, validate your system's timer is set correctly. Evaporation might be wasting your water. if it's set to run during peak sunlight hours.


You might likewise wish to inspect for misaligned or broken sprinkler heads. Readjust or replace them for much better insurance coverage if More hints they're not splashing where they should. Additionally, search for leakages in the pipes, which can lead to minimized water stress.


Ultimately, consider the soil kind. Sandy dirt drains quickly and may require a lot more frequent watering. By dealing with these typical concerns, you can keep your lawn sprinkler system functioning successfully and your yard looking lavish.

What Winterization Steps Should I Take for My Sprinkler System?



To winterize your automatic sprinkler, you'll need to drain pipes the pipelines, burn out the lines with pressed air, and shield exposed parts. This prevents cold damage and guarantees your system's prepared for springtime.
